Álvarez Misses Training as Atlético Blocks Barcelona and Sets Short Deadline

Atlético's refusal to sell to Barcelona forces a fast decision that risks Álvarez's wellbeing, complicating any move abroad.

Overview

  • The striker has missed multiple training sessions and Atlético manager Diego Simeone confirmed on Friday that Álvarez will not play against Sevilla.
  • Atlético has publicly ruled out a sale to Barcelona, with club sources and Marca saying the chance of a Barça transfer is '0%'.
  • Club leader Miguel Ángel Gil Marín said Álvarez is 'struggling', accused others of misleading him, and Atlético has opened the option of selling abroad for a reported fee near €150m.
  • Reports that Álvarez presented a doctor's note citing clinical depression have circulated but remain unverified and are being treated as reported rather than confirmed by the club.
  • Arsenal have emerged as the most realistic alternative and are monitoring the situation, although a transfer faces a tight deadline and practical hurdles such as the fee and residency and visa issues for Álvarez's family.
